Getting Suboxone treatment in Havertown, PA
Havertown has 3 verified clinics prescribing buprenorphine, which is a small number. That does not mean treatment is out of reach, but it does mean it is worth calling ahead before you drive, and worth knowing what your options are just outside town.

Paying for it
2 of the 3 Havertown clinics listed accept Medical Assistance, the Pennsylvania Medicaid program, which covers buprenorphine treatment. See how coverage works across Pennsylvania.
